>I can't get Windows 3.0 to talk to my HP LaserJet IIP.
>
>I am running Windows 3.0 in 386 enhanced mode.  
>The printer installation and configuration appeared to be trivial.
>All setup screens seem to be correct.
>
>But, when I try to print (eg. from Write or FileManager), I get:
>   Printer Error:
>   Cannot Print:  An error has occurred while printing --
>   make sure the printer is properly configured and selected.
>
>Windows also won't let me print to a file.
>
>I have no trouble using the DOS print command or with printing from
>WordPerfect.
>
>Dale Grit  grit@cs.colostate.edu

Hmm. I haven't had any troubles, and I'm using Win3 and a IIP. If you're also
having problems printing to a file, I suspect you should try to reinstall
Windows, and lacking that, calling Microsoft to make sure you didn't get a bad
disk that contaisn the printer driver.
